A Morrocan Moorish style tile water fountain, of rectangular form, having outer borders and inner temple form blind aperture with central gilt metal boar head spout, with triangular seat and on faceted base, the tiles overall of continuous geometric decoration, 142cm high x 90xm wide x 65cm deep
A Victorian carved oak upholstered tub chair, velvet cushion over pierced back carved with oval panels, the circular seat supported upon six cabriole legs terminating in paw feet and castors, 80cm high x 69cm wide x 66cm deep; with a painted wooden and upholstered fauteuil, 104cm high x 64cm wide x 63cm deep (2)
18th century British school, a half length portrait of a lady in black veil, feigned to oval, unsigned, bears inscription to verso '1674, age 43', oil on canvas. H.71cm W.58cm Provenance: From the private collection of the Bigg-Wither family of Many Down Park, Hampshire, the family seat between 1389-1871. Harris Bigg-Wither is well known for his twenty four hour engagement to Jane Austen in 1802. By descent.

LATE 18th CENTURY OAK CROFTERS/LAMBING ARMCHAIR, the sold semi-wing back with shaped outline, above flat arms with square moulded supports, enclosing a generous flat fronted solid seat with exposed peg joints to the four turned and tapering legs, 46 1/2"" (118.1cm) high, 26 3/4"" (68cm) wide, 21 1/4"" (54cm) deep, two horizontal bracing straps apploed across the back, probably later
SEVENTEENTH CENTURY OAK SINGLE CHAIR, the scroll moulded arched top rail with floral pierced motif, above an arched, panelled solid back, flanked by turned uprights over a panelled solid seat (split), and raised on block and turned front legs tied by a floral and scroll carved arch top stretcher and square section side stretchers, 49 3/4"" (126.4cm) high
ANTIQUE CARVED OAK OPEN ARM SETTEE, the top rail with central tablet, depicting a lion and meandering grape vine extending to downswept arms with bird mask carved terminals and turned supports, above five pierced vase shaped splats, carved with scrolls and profiles masks, enclosing a spring seat, covered in deep red plush and raised on leaf capped cabriole forelegs with claw and ball feet, 38"" (96.5cm) high, 64"" (162.6cm) wide, 26"" (66cm) deep FOOTNOTE; By repute from the Auction Sale at Bolton Abbey, Yorkshire
19TH CENTURY YEWOOD AND ASH HIGH BACK WINDSOR ARM CHAIR, the hoop back enclosing spindles and central two part pierced splat, above outswept arms with turned supports enclosing a solid seat and raised on turned supports held by a `H` stretcher, 45 1/4"" (115cm) high, split to underside of top rail where the splat joins
